There remain some aspects of IBS, which, I am told, should reduce as my intestines 'regrow' the lining. >Has anyone had reactions to COKE or various spices, like oregano and cinnamon? Spices in powder form may contain flour as an additive to inprove texture. I only buy from a local health food chain that will check on ingredients for me. Second hand info from my dietician is that Coke may contain barley malt to produce a smoother taste. >Is it normal to have choking and chewing difficulties? Can't say if it normal, but if I eat something with even traces of gluten, I become nauseaus (is that how to spell it?) and experience mild choking....a sure sign to deep six whatever it is I am eating. >What is safe to prepare now and to drink without the stomach cramps and >diarrhea?
